Antec TruePower Quattro 850W PSU launched

Posted on Thursday, June 21 2007 @ 15:42 CEST by Thomas De Maesschalck
Antec has a new power supply, the TruePower Quattro 850W. This 850W power supply uses four 12V rails, each rail can deliver up to 18A.

The power supply has a black enclosure and features a yellow racing stripe paint job. The Quattro 850 is cooled by one silent 80mm fan and has an efficiency of up to 85%!

This PSU features a semi-modular cable management system and ships with two 8-pin PCI Express connectors and two 6-pin connectors for the latest power hungry PCI Express graphics cards.

A TruePower Quattro 1000W PSU is also planned, but you'll have to wait until July for that unit.
